CompositionDependency.Satisfied 方法

定义

构造对指定目标的依赖项。

public:
 static System::Composition::Hosting::Core::CompositionDependency ^ Satisfied(System::Composition::Hosting::Core::CompositionContract ^ contract, System::Composition::Hosting::Core::ExportDescriptorPromise ^ target, bool isPrerequisite, System::Object ^ site);
public static System.Composition.Hosting.Core.CompositionDependency Satisfied(System.Composition.Hosting.Core.CompositionContract contract, System.Composition.Hosting.Core.ExportDescriptorPromise target, bool isPrerequisite, object site);
static member Satisfied : System.Composition.Hosting.Core.CompositionContract * System.Composition.Hosting.Core.ExportDescriptorPromise * bool * obj -> System.Composition.Hosting.Core.CompositionDependency
Public Shared Function Satisfied (contract As CompositionContract, target As ExportDescriptorPromise, isPrerequisite As Boolean, site As Object) As CompositionDependency

参数

contract
CompositionContract

依赖项所需的协定。

target
ExportDescriptorPromise

依赖项目标。 此部分所依赖的另一部分的 A ExportDescriptorPromise

isPrerequisite
Boolean

true 指示依赖项是必须满足的先决条件,然后才能从依赖部分检索任何导出;否则,为 false.

site
Object

用于标识依赖部件中各个依赖项的标记。

返回

构造的依赖项。

适用于